How Long Does It Take For A Wood Stain To Dry . On average, wood stain takes about 24 to 72 hours to fully dry and cure, though you can typically add a second coat after about four. Learn how long does it take for wood stain. A coat of wood stain can take anywhere from 24 hours to 48 hours to completely cure and dry. The longer the stain is left on, the deeper and richer the color will be. For consistent color, use careful timing. Varathane recommends two hours between coats and four to eight hours before sealing, while minwax says eight to 10 hours between. How long does it take for wood stain to dry?
